Common questions
In Australia, a full time Entry Level Credit Analyst generally earns $1,500per week ($78,000 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.
This industry has seen a slight drop in employment numbers in recent years. There are currently 28,500 people working in this field in Australia compared to 29,500 five years ago. Entry Level Credit Analysts may find work across all regions of Australia, particularly larger towns and cities.
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ights
If you’re interested in starting a career as an Entry Level Credit Analyst, consider enrolling in a Certificate II in Financial Services. This course looks at the legislation, procedures and guidelines affecting financial service industries. You might also consider a Certificate III in Financial Services.
